On Tue, December 2, 2008 4:57 am, Geoffroy Desvernay wrote:
> Since last upgrade, I see much more CPU time "eated" by interrupts (at
> least 10% cpu in top)
> (see http://dgeo.perso.ec-marseille.fr/cpu-week.png)

I am also seeing the same behavior on a farm of Dell servers.

root at web.local:~# vmstat -i
interrupt                          total       rate
irq1: atkbd0                          18          0
irq14: ata0                          176          0
irq16: mfi0                        67924          1
irq20: uhci1 uhci3                     1          0
irq21: uhci0 uhci+                     5          0
cpu0: timer                    132244117       1997
irq257: bce1                  3366039632      50853
cpu1: timer                    132244053       1997
cpu2: timer                    132244053       1997
cpu3: timer                    132244053       1997
Total                         3895084032      58846

Not only this, but i have also noticed that there are a number of errors
reported by netstat now. before the drivers update, i would not get these
errors.
